Most AI calculators work by sorting your inputs into common injury patterns. In real burn cases, though, small details can change everything:
- Whether the burn required specialty care (burn center, grafting, repeated follow-ups)
- How long recovery lasted and whether function changed (hand use, mobility, heat sensitivity)
- Whether symptoms persisted or worsened after the initial event
- The strength of documentation showing how the burn happened
In Oneonta, claimants often face a similar practical issue: they’re juggling treatment schedules with work, school, or caregiving. If your medical records don’t match the timeline of the incident, insurers may push back—especially if there’s a gap between the burn and when you were evaluated.
